[a.] Fifteenth Section of an Act relative to the Census or Enumeration of the Inhabitants of the State, passed May 7, 1845.
§ 15. It shall be the duty of the secretary of state to appoint suitable persons to take the enumeration of the Indians residing on the several reservations in this state, who shall in respect to such reservations perform all the duties required of marshals by this act; and shall also return the number of acres of land cultivated by such Indians, and such other statistics as it may be in their power to collect, and as the secretary of state in his instructions shall prescribe; for which service they shall be paid out of the treasury upon the warrant of the comptroller such suitable compensation, not exceeding two dollars per day, as the secretary shall certify to be just. All expenses incurred by the secretary of state in executing this act shall be paid by the treasurer upon the warrant of the comptroller.
[b.] Attorneys or Agents of Indians appointed by the State.
| Tribe. | Attorney or Agent. | Residence. | County. |
|---|---|---|---|
| Oneida Indians, | Spencer H. Stafford, Att’y, | Vernon, | Oneida |
| Seneca Indians, | Cephas R. Leland, | Hanover, | Chautauque |
| Onondaga Indians, | Wm. W. Teall, Agent, | Syracuse, | Onondaga |
[c.] Reservations
Cattaraugus County: Reservation on the Allegany river, Oil Spring reservation. Erie County: Buffalo creek reservation, Part of Cattaraugus reservation. Allegany County: Part of Oil Spring reservation in this county. Genesee County: The Tonawanda reservation is principally in this county. Onondaga County: Onondaga reservation. Niagara County: Tuscarora Indian reservation. Oneida County: Oneida reservation.
